Goa ad awards fest receives over 3,200 entries Our Bureau Over 2,000 delegates expected on April 20-21 Bangalore April 2 Goafest 2007, the advertising awards festival organised by the Advertising Agencies Association of India (AAAI), has received over 3,200 entries from 100 agencies. The fest, to be held in Goa on April 20 and 21, also expects the participation of over 2,000 delegates from India and abroad. Mr Srinivasan K. Swamy, President of AAAI, said: "We already have over 1,200 delegates about three weeks prior to our festival. Going by the response, well over 2,000 people will be coming to Goa to celebrate excellence in advertising. The numbers are likely to surpass the level of participation at Adfest, Pattaya, the Asia Pacific Awards festival which has now been running for about 10 years." Goafest has received 3,212 entries from over a hundred advertising agencies across the country for creative and media awards. Creative awards (Gold, Silver, Bronze and Grand Prix) will be given across 17 categories for press, outdoor, TV and radio, with six categories dedicated to direct marketing and interactive marketing. The jury chairmen are Mr Prasoon Joshi for the press, Mr Ravi Deshpande for television, Mr K.V. Sridhar for outdoor media and Mr Josy Paul for radio awards. This year, Goafest has launched media awards for "encouraging advertising professionals to look at advertising holistically and understand how each component is important for the other". The media awards are for 19 categories. Out of the 3,212 entries, 192 entries from 23 agencies are for the media awards. Mr Sam Balsara of the Madison group will head the media jury. The second edition of Goafest will also see interactive creative workshops, panel discussions, seminars and a media conclave.
